🧱 Key Pricing Components

  • Inspection and testing — A thorough visual inspection and moisture mapping to determine the extent of the infestation. Air quality testing and surface sampling may be recommended to identify mold species.
  • Containment and air filtration — Setting up physical barriers (plastic sheeting, negative air pressure) and HEPA air scrubbers to prevent spores from spreading to unaffected areas during removal.
  • Removal and remediation labor — The physical removal of mold-infested materials such as drywall, insulation, carpet, and wood. This is typically the largest cost component and depends heavily on the square footage affected.
  • Material disposal — Proper bagging, sealing, and disposal of contaminated materials following local and state regulations in Madison County. Some materials require special handling.
  • Cleaning and sanitizing — HEPA vacuuming, antimicrobial treatments, and fogging of the affected area to eliminate remaining spores and prevent regrowth.
  • Restoration and repairs — Rebuilding or replacing walls, flooring, trim, and other structures removed during remediation. This is often billed separately or as a phase two of the project.

How to Save Money on Mold Remediation

Smart strategies to get quality service without overpaying

🗣️

Tip

Get at least three written quotes from licensed mold remediation professionals in the Hazel Green area to compare scope and pricing fairly.

🗣️

Tip

Ask each contractor to itemize their quote so you can see what's included — inspection, containment, removal, disposal, cleaning, and any restoration work.

🗣️

Tip

Confirm that the contractor carries general liability insurance and worker's compensation. This protects you if damage or injury occurs during the job.

🗣️

Tip

Check whether the quote includes a post-remediation clearance test to verify the mold has been successfully removed and spore levels are back to normal.

⚠️ Watch Out For

Pricing Red Flags

Warning Sign

Quotes that are significantly lower than others — Mold remediation is a detailed, labor-intensive process. Prices that seem too good to be true often mean corners will be cut on containment, safety, or cleanup.

Warning Sign

High-pressure sales tactics or same-day discounts — Legitimate contractors will give you time to review a written quote and compare options. Urgency-based pricing is a common red flag in the remediation industry.

Warning Sign

Vague or non-itemized estimates — If a contractor won't break down what you're paying for (inspection, removal, disposal, restoration), you can't verify you're getting fair value for each stage of the process.

💬 Does homeowners insurance cover mold remediation in Hazel Green?

Coverage varies widely by policy. Most standard homeowners insurance in Alabama covers mold remediation only if the mold was caused by a "covered peril" (like a burst pipe). It typically does not cover mold resulting from long-term neglect, humidity, or flooding. Review your policy and ask your agent before filing a claim.

💬 How long does mold remediation typically take in Hazel Green?

The timeline depends on the size of the infestation. A small bathroom or closet job may take 1–2 days. Medium projects involving multiple rooms or a crawl space often take 3–5 days. Large, whole-home remediations can take a week or more, especially if structural repairs are needed.

💬 Should I test for mold myself before hiring a professional?

DIY mold test kits are available but can be unreliable. They may not capture the full picture of what's growing in your home. A professional inspection and testing is a better investment if you suspect a significant mold problem — it gives you an accurate scope so you can get accurate quotes.

💬 What causes mold in Hazel Green homes?

The humid subtropical climate in North Alabama creates moisture-rich conditions year-round. Common causes include roof leaks, plumbing issues, poor ventilation in bathrooms and attics, crawl space moisture, and foundation drainage problems. Any untreated water intrusion can quickly lead to mold growth.

💬 Can I stay in my home during mold remediation?

For small, contained jobs, staying home may be possible with proper containment. For medium to large remediations — especially those involving attic, crawl space, or whole-room containment — it's often recommended to vacate the area during active work to avoid exposure to airborne spores. Your contractor will advise you based on the scope.

💬 How do I prevent mold from coming back after remediation?

Addressing the source of moisture is the most important step. This may mean fixing leaks, improving ventilation, grading the yard away from the foundation, installing a crawl space vapor barrier, or using dehumidifiers. A good remediation contractor will help identify the root cause so you can take preventive measures.
